Biographies 1879 History of Green County Illinois Page 632 DAMM, MRS. SARAH, Sec. 31, P. O. Berdan, was born in Alton, Sept. 16, 1847, if the fifth child of Elias and Sarah Meister. On Dec. 7, 1865, was married to John Damm, who was a native of this county. As a result of this union, they have had four children, viz: Sarah Jane, born Sept. 8, 1866; John, Oct. 30, 1867; Annie, Oct. 7, 1869; Deater, June 22, Mrs. Damm is now a widow, her husband having met with a tragical death at his own hands, July 2, She resides at present with her parents, having rented her farm, consisting of 94 acres, which she intends keeping for the benefit of herself and children, that they may be educated and fitted for the coming duties of life. Notes for Dieter Daum: [Loftis.FTW] BIOGRAPHIES HISTORY OF GREENE & JERSEY COUNTIES, ILLINOIS Springfield, Ill.: Continental Historical Co. Page 938 DIETER DAMM, son of Dieter, Sr., was born in Greene county, Ill., in He was reared on a farm, and received his education in the district schools. In 1870, he was united in marriage with Elizabeth Meister, a native of this county. Their union has been blessed with six children - Elizabeth, Dieter, Bena, Catherine, Elias and Mary, who are all attending school. Dieter farms 160 acres of the homestead, and carries on general farming. He also runs a cider mill, making cider for customers. He is a member of the Presbyterian church. He died on 22 Jun 1931 in Illinois [1]. Notes for Elias Damm: The family has changed the spelling of the name over the years. Some took the "Damm" spelling; some took the "Daum" spelling; and some may have kept the "Dahm" spelling. I have verbal family reports that Elias's generation began using "Daum" around My grandfather's official records reflect "Daum", but he preferred the "Damm" spelling. Apparently they held a family meeting and took a vote regarding the spelling of the name. Obviously, Elias kept the "Damm" spelling. He died on 27 Aug 2001 in Alton, Madison County, Illinois [1]. Notes for Charles William Damm: Charles W. Damm August 28, 2001 The Telegraph Obituaries ALTON -- Charles W. Damm, 70, died at 10:05 a.m. Monday, Aug. 27, 2001, at Alton Memorial Hospital in Alton. Born Oct. 22, 1920, in Greene County, he was a son of the late Ebert and Florence (Green) Damm. He was an U.S. Air Force veteran during the Korean War and was a business representative for District 9 Machinist for 15 years, retiring in He was a life member and past commander of Cottage Hills VFW, member of the Alton Moose Lodge No. 915, life member of Bethalto American Legion Post No. 214, and a 50-year member of Local 660. He was also affiliated with Family Motor Coach Association, Gateway Get-A-Way, served as quartermaster of Madison County Council, member of the Military Order of the Cooties, and held numerous positions in the 12th district. Damm was a former Scoutmaster with Troop 47 of Cottage Hills and held several elected offices for the local union. His companion, Betty McCarthy of Keyesport, survives.
